A by-the-book caseworker is sent to evaluate an orphanage for magical children on a remote island — and finds a family he never knew he needed.

Who This Is For

Best for readers who want to finish a book feeling better about the world than when they started. The prose is accessible — you can read this quickly and it never asks too much of you. The pacing is balanced — time to breathe between moments that matter. If you're drawn to darker, more complex territory, this may feel slight.
